Rihanna discusses Super Bowl, new music and her son

Rihanna has said that the fact that she will play the halftime Super Bowl show next year does not necessarily mean that she will also release an album of new music at the same time. A journalist had recently suggested that Rihanna “obviously” would not have agreed to the halftime show if new music would not be forthcoming.

The journalist (from Associated Press) had spoken to Rihanna at the Savage x Fenty Vol. 4 fashion show. Rihanna replied, “No, no, no. That’s not true. Super Bowl is one thing. New music is another thing. Do you hear that, fans? Because I knew, the second that I announced this, I said, ‘Oh my God, they’re gonna think my album is coming; I need to get to work.'”

However, despite these comments, Rihanna seemingly conflicts with them by saying that she does have something new in the works. She added, “But I do have new music coming out. But we’ll see. We’ll see. [They are] unrelated. But a special project.”

In addition to this, the pop icon said that now was as good a time as any to headline the coveted slot at the Super Bowl: “It was a challenge that I welcomed. It was a stage bigger than anything I’ve ever done. [The Super Bowl is] one of those things, if I’m going to leave my baby, I’m going to leave my baby for something special. And I was willing to do it. It was now or never for me, I feel like.” Rihanna’s son was born in May earlier this year.

She added, “Nothing would have gotten me out of the house if it wasn’t a challenge like that. You could get really comfortable being at home as a mom, [so this is] challenging myself to do something that I’ve never done before in my career. I have to live up to that challenge.”
